Robbie Maddison jumps Corinth Canal

Australia’s Robbie Maddison has added another stunt to his impressive list by jumping the Corinth Canal in Greece. At the peak of his jump Maddison was almost 100 meters from the water below and the leap spanned roughly 90 metres. You can see footage of the leap after the break. In July last year Maddison backflipped over the Tower Bridge in London and he has performed many other stunts around the world, including Las Vegas and Melbourne.
